@techcrunch.com 4 years ago
Toyota locks in more than a supply of EV batteries in deal with China’s CATL
@techcrunch.com 4 years ago
The Fiat Chrysler-Renault merger is dead over suboptimal ‘political conditions’
@techcrunch.com 5 years ago
Ford is bringing an electric Transit van to Europe by 2021